China is advancing efforts to train robots for workforce integration, a move that has drawn attention from Tesla CEO Elon Musk. During Tesla’s latest earnings call, Musk identified China as the biggest competitor in the humanoid robot sector, signaling heightened global focus on the nation’s industrial automation ambitions.

In a recent development underscoring the global race for robotics leadership, China has been actively implementing programs to train robots for integration into the workforce. This initiative, which focuses on preparing machines for various industrial and service roles, reflects the country’s strategic push toward automation and technological self-sufficiency. The latest available data suggests that Chinese companies and research institutes are investing heavily in humanoid robot development, aiming to deploy them in manufacturing, logistics, and potentially consumer-facing sectors. Tesla CEO Elon Musk recently commented on this trend during the company’s fourth-quarter earnings call, stating that China represents the biggest competition for humanoid robots. His remarks highlight the increasing significance of China’s robotics sector on the global stage. Tesla itself is developing humanoid robots, which it plans to use in its factories before potentially making them available commercially. Musk’s acknowledgment of China’s competitive threat underscores the pace at which the country is advancing in this field, driven by government support and large-scale investments from tech companies. While specific deployment timelines remain uncertain, the race for humanoid robot leadership appears to be intensifying.

Key takeaways from these developments suggest that China’s focus on robot workforce training could reshape global manufacturing and service industry dynamics. The country’s ability to scale robot production and integration may potentially influence supply chains, labor markets, and competitiveness across multiple sectors. For companies like Tesla, which are also developing similar technologies, China’s progress may accelerate the timeline for humanoid robot adoption worldwide. Analysts following the sector note that China’s advantages include a robust manufacturing base, government policies supporting automation, and a large domestic market for testing new technologies. However, challenges such as high development costs and the need for further advances in artificial intelligence could affect the pace of deployment. The competition between China and other major economies, including the U.S., might drive faster innovation but also lead to increased geopolitical focus on technology leadership and security.

From an investment perspective, the growing emphasis on humanoid robot development could have implications for sectors such as industrial automation, artificial intelligence, and advanced manufacturing. Companies involved in robotics components, software, and integration services may see increased attention from investors. However, potential outcomes remain uncertain, and the market may continue to evaluate the long-term viability and profitability of humanoid robots in real-world applications. Broader implications suggest that the race to ready robots for the workforce could accelerate changes in global labor markets. While automation may boost productivity, it might also create shifts in employment patterns across industries. Policymakers and businesses could need to address these transitions carefully. As developments unfold, the competition highlighted by Musk’s comments may serve as a reminder of the strategic importance of robotics technology in the coming years.
